Sample Invoice for Painting Job

A Sample Invoice for Painting Job is a pre-formatted billing document utilized by painters, contractors, or freelancers to detail their services and the corresponding cost. It aids transparency, ensures proper record-keeping, and facilitates prompt payment.

A Sample Invoice for Painting Job assists painting contractors and small businesses specializing in painting services, providing a professional and organized layout to bill their clients. For instance, a self-employed house painter would meticulously itemize the materials used and hours worked on the Sample Invoice for Painting Job, maintaining a clear record of their services. Moreover, a small painting company can use it as a standard template, detailing the project’s scope -number of rooms painted, paint brands used- along with the labor costs. This removes confusion and ensures transparent transactions between the service provider and client. Notably, commercial painting contractors, who tend to handle large-scale projects, can also utilize the Sample Invoice for Painting Job to keep track of their billing effectively. For freelancers undertaking painting assignments, this sample invoice can significantly streamline their invoicing, resulting in timely payments and an enhanced professional image.

When drafting a Sample Invoice for Painting Job, pay attention to several red flags and warning signs to avoid discrepancies and errors. Unarticulated job details are a significant caution; proper specifications of tasks, materials used, and labor hours should be clearly mentioned. Incorrect calculations or inconsistencies in the total payable amount are another warning. Ensure the invoice includes vital details like tax, labor charges, material cost, and other expenses accurately. Unspecified payment terms may lead to payment delays, hence clearly stating them is crucial. Undocumented changes or additions in the initial agreement may lead to disputes, so maintain a record. Hidden fees can damage business relationships, ensure transparency. Absence of client or contractor details is a huge warning. Lastly, missed invoice number and date make it tough to track transactions. Heed these warnings while drafting a Sample Invoice for Painting Job.
